Comprehending the Swedish Driving Theory Test


The Swedish driving theory test, referred to as “köra teoriprov” in Swedish, constitutes one half of the mandatory assessment procedure for getting a driver's license. The Transport Administration, referred to as Transportstyrelsen, administers this computer-based test at licensed assessment centres throughout the nation. The test consists of 65 questions, of which candidates should answer at least 52 properly to accomplish a passing rating of 80 percent. These questions include a broad spectrum of traffic knowledge, from understanding road signs and markings to comprehending the physiological and psychological aspects that influence driving performance.

The examination uses an advanced adaptive screening method, implying the problem of concerns adjusts based upon the test-taker's responses. This approach ensures that passing the test genuinely shows qualified knowledge instead of mere memorization abilities. Concerns appear in multiple formats, consisting of direct multiple-choice questions, scenario-based scenarios needing judgment, and recognizing right actions in illustrated traffic contexts. The bilingual nature of the test— readily available in both Swedish and English— makes it accessible to worldwide homeowners while maintaining the integrity of Swedish traffic policies.

Core Topics and Knowledge Areas


The Swedish driving theory curriculum addresses several interconnected domains that collectively prepare motorists for safe involvement in traffic. Understanding these subjects assists applicants structure their research study successfully and acknowledge the reasoning behind specific traffic guidelines.

Traffic Rules and Regulations form the bedrock of theoretical knowledge, covering concern rights, speed limitations, parking regulations, and the appropriate usage of lorry lights and signals. Swedish law develops specific requirements for various road types, with speed limits differing from 30 km/h in property locations to 110 km/h or 120 km/h on certain highways. The idea of “högerregeln”— the right-hand concern guideline at unchecked crossways— represents an uniquely Swedish principle that newcomers must internalize completely.

Roadway Safety and Risk Prevention makes up a significant portion of the theoretical curriculum, examining elements that contribute to accidents and strategies for reducing them. This domain addresses the threats of sidetracked driving, the impacts of tiredness and compound impairment, and the increased vulnerability of specific road users such as pedestrians, cyclists, and motorcyclists. The Swedish vision of “Vision Zero”— the ambitious goal of removing traffic fatalities— penetrates this area, stressing that no death is acceptable on the roadway.

Car Maintenance and Technical Knowledge makes sure motorists comprehend their automobiles' operational requirements and can determine prospective safety problems. Questions in this location cover tire pressure and condition, brake function, fluid levels, and lighting systems. Understanding how vehicles behave under various conditions, such as wet or icy roadways, shows important for making appropriate driving decisions.

Environmental Considerations reflect Sweden's dedication to sustainable transport, dealing with subjects such as fuel-efficient driving strategies, vehicle emissions, and the environmental impact of different transport choices. This forward-thinking technique acknowledges that responsible driving extends beyond instant safety to incorporate broader ecological obligation.

Typical Challenges and How to Overcome Them


Many candidates experience specific troubles during their preparation and on assessment day. Acknowledging these challenges beforehand enables for targeted mitigation strategies.

The Swedish language provides a barrier for some worldwide homeowners, particularly when the English translation of traffic terminology varies from conventions in their home nations. When taking the test in English, candidates ought to guarantee they comprehend that specific terms might carry particular significances within the Swedish traffic context. Evaluating both Swedish and English terms helps solve possible confusion.

Time management throughout the assessment needs attention, as the 50-minute limit demands consistent development through concerns. Spending excessive time on difficult concerns can create pressure for the remaining products. Establishing a strategy to flag challenging concerns and go back to them later on assists maintain forward momentum while ensuring all questions get consideration.

Overconfidence based upon useful driving experience from other nations can cause inadequate preparation. Traffic policies and driving customs vary considerably between nations, and assumptions based on home-country practices might show incorrect. Even experienced motorists take advantage of extensive evaluation of Swedish-specific requirements.

Often Asked Questions


How long is the Swedish driving theory test legitimate if I do not finish the dry run?

The theory test outcome remains legitimate for two years from the date of passing. If you do not finish the useful driving test within this duration, you will need to retake the theory evaluation. This requirement makes sure that prospects maintain current understanding of traffic policies.

Can I take the Swedish driving theory test in English?

Yes, the Transport Administration provides the theory test in both Swedish and English. You can choose your preferred language when scheduling your examination. However, guarantee you are comfy with the English terminology used, as slight variations exist between translations.

The number of times can I retake the theory test if I fail?

There is no limit on the number of attempts at the theory test. Nevertheless, each effort requires payment of the examination cost, which currently stands at 325 Swedish kronor.
